A cell specially designed for battery carriers. Sanyo UR16650ZTA Li-Ion battery. Flat positive terminal 65 x 16.4 mm. Capacity: 2500 mAh. Nominal voltage: 3.7 V. Charge termination voltage: 4.35 V. Discharge current: 2C - 5 A. Discharge termination voltage: 2.7 V. Charge current: 1750 mAh. Positive terminal: flat (Flat Top). Protection: none. Composition: LiCo (ICR). Diameter: 16.40 mm ± 0.15 mm. Height: 65.0 mm ± 0.15 mm. Weight: 39 g ± 1 g. Charging method: CC-CV. Safety notes: Lithium cells should only be operated with protective electronics! Please note that lithium cells may only be used by qualified personnel. Improper handling or short circuits can lead to fire or explosion. Additional features: Lithium-ion batteries are thermally stable and do not suffer from memory effect. They operate on the basis of lithium and are characterized by high energy density. Technical specifications for Sanyo UR16650ZTA 2500 mAh 3.6 V - 3.7 V Li-Ion battery. Notes: Charging lithium-ion batteries requires a special charger that charges the batteries according to a specific charging method (CCCV = constant current, constant voltage). The batteries must not be charged beyond a voltage of 4.2 volts, as this poses a risk of fire and explosion. It is advantageous to charge the batteries only up to about 4.1 volts, as this significantly increases their lifespan or number of charge cycles (potentially up to doubling). Only lithium-ion chargers should be used for charging. However, cheap chargers often have the disadvantage of not safely shutting off after the charging process is complete, instead continuing to charge the batteries with a small current, which can be dangerous.
